Search alternatives:
troubles » trouble, troubled
1
by Humphreys, R. Stephen
Published 1999
2
Published 2004
Table of Contents: ... movement / Maziar Behrooz -- The Iranian left and the Islamic republic : contemporary critiques -- Troubled...